Walking Pads For Under Desk

Making sure you get your daily steps in isn't always easy when you have a desk job. You can increase your daily steps with a small treadmill under your desk or walking pad.

These compact and quiet mini treadmills are easy to set up and placed under the majority of furniture. The most important thing to think about is the purpose of your walking mat.

A walking pad is essentially the size of a portable, small treadmill that can be placed under your desk while you work. They're designed to be more compact and modular than traditional treadmills, and they typically don't offer intensive running capabilities (as Runner's World explains).

These devices are often utilized by those who want to be more active while working from home or the office, but who cannot manage regular workouts throughout the day. In addition to assisting you in increasing the number of steps you take, they can help improve your mood, boost your metabolism, and help reduce back pain (via Healthline).

When you're looking to buy a walking pad, knowing what features to look for is crucial. Certain models are very basic and just provide you with the basics, such as the space-saving design, a remote that lets you control the speed and a LED display. Orbit Starlite has no tilt adjustments, but it does have limited speeds and no programs.

Some are more sophisticated and offer different speed options, multiple programs, and a variety of other features like a smartphone holder, safety key, and remote. In general the higher-end models will come with more features but you should consider your budget and requirements.

It is recommended to select a treadmill desk with the speed of at least 12km/h. This can meet the daily walking treadmill with desk or jogging requirements for most people. This is an excellent option for those who want to run or jog working.

It's also important to determine if the treadmill is quiet when using it. If the treadmill is noisy, it could cause problems for those trying to focus on their work while using it. Additionally, some models come with built-in wheels that make them easier to move around and put away when not in use.

2. Space

The pads can be used to incorporate cardio into your routine without occupying a lot of floor space. Some people put them beneath the desk to allow them to walk while working or work, while others swap the pad for their chair after they've finished working so that they can catch up on their favorite television shows without feeling like they've squandered their time.

These under-desk treadmills come with quiet motors which means they aren't disruptive or distracting to anyone else working in the office. Some of them are referred to as "mini-treadmills desk for your office" (by TikTok fitness influencers) because they combine working and walking. In addition, they're mobile and foldable, to allow you to keep one at home or bring it to work with you.

The most commonly used type of under-desk walking pad is manufactured by a company known as WalkingPad and comes with a variety of different models to pick from. Some come with remote controls, while others are simple and easy to set up. Some come with a LED display that displays your speed, distance, and calories burned. This is a great choice for those looking for to keep track of their progress while walking.

When selecting a pad for walking be sure to take a look at the dimensions once it's folded and rolled away so that you can locate a place to store it when it's not in use. Some are small enough to fit under your desk, while others have wheels that let you move them around the room. If you live in a small space, select a model that is folded down and up at a 180-degree angle in order to take up less space.
